A small block sits on a horizontal table. In one experiment, a student pushes with a horizontal force of 5 N, but the block does not move. In a second experiment, the student pushes with a horizontal force of 8 N, but the block still does not move. The magnitude of the friction force exerted on the block is A. greater in the first experiment B. greater in the second experiment C. the same in the two experiments - CORRECT ANSWER- B 11. A small block sits on a horizontal table. In one experiment, a student pushes with a horizontal force of 5 N, but the block does not move. In a second experiment, the student glues sandpaper to the base of the block, and once again pushes with a horizontal force of 5 N. The block does not move. The magnitude of the friction force exerted on the block is A. greater in the first experiment B. greater in the second experiment C. the same in the two experiments - CORRECT ANSWER- C 12. A rectangular block sits on a horizontal table. In one experiment, a student pushes with a horizontal force of 5 N, but the block does not move. In a second experiment, the student tilts the block up so that it is resting on its narrow end, and once again pushes with a horizontal force of 5 N. The block still does not move. The magnitude of the friction force exerted on the block is A. greater in the first experiment B. greater in the second experiment C. the same in the two experiments - CORRECT ANSWER- C 13.
